Governor Muhammadu Badaru of Jigawa State has revealed why members of the opposition Peoples Democratic Party are defecting to the ruling All Progressives Congress in their thousands.

Speaking at the reception of Senator Grace Bent in Yola on Saturday, Badaru stated that PDP members are joining the APC because of President Muhammadu Buhari’s achievements in all sectors of the country.

According to the governor, President Buhari has ensured infrastructural development to fast-track sustainable social and economic development in the country.

He added that the President is always thinking about Nigerians, and how the progress of the nation will be achieved.

Badaru also commended Buhari for his economic policies, particularly the implementation of the agriculture transformation and the National Social Investment Programme (NSIP).

The Jigawa governor said the Buhari administration had made giant strides towards improving road, rail, aviation and power infrastructure as well as various interventions designed to address social, economic and security challenges in the country.

He said: “Buhari is honest, transparent and sleeps with Nigerians at heart.

“Nigerians begin to see the effort of Buhari in all sectors and people are now joining the APC in thousands.”

On his part, Chairman, APC Caretaker Extraordinary Convention Planning Committee, and governor of Yobe state, Mai Mala Buni, congratulated Bent for joining the party.

Buni, represented by former Senate President Ken Nnamani, said she would be carried along and treated like other members of the party.
